CLARKSTOWN, N.Y. -- A Valley Cottage man has been charged with trying to palm off a phony $100 bill at a local gas station, Clarkstown police said.
Arber Kukaj, 20, was arrested last Friday at a Shell station in Valley Cottage after police said he bought a lottery ticket with the counterfeit cash.
Kukaj was charged with second-degree possession of a forged instrument, a felony; and petty larceny, a misdemeanor, police said.
He was arraigned in Clarkstown Justice Court and bail was set at $10,000.
Police did not say if Kukaj made bail.
